How AI Art Tools Work
AI art generators use deep learning models trained on millions of images and artworks. These models understand colors, patterns, textures, and art styles.
When you give a text prompt like “sunset over mountains in watercolor style,” the AI interprets it and produces matching visuals. The most popular models behind AI art include Stable Diffusion, DALL·E, Midjourney, and Leonardo AI.
Top AI Art Generators in 2026
Here are some of the best and most trusted AI art generators of 2026.
1. Midjourney
Midjourney continues to lead the AI art world in 2026. It creates detailed and emotionally rich artworks that look professional and unique. Artists use it for concept art, branding, and social media content.
Best for: Digital artists, illustrators, and designers
Platform: Discord
Why it stands out: High realism and creative control
2. Leonardo AI
Leonardo AI is gaining massive popularity in 2026 for its design-friendly interface. You can generate art, refine details, and even edit specific parts of your image using AI brushes.
Best for: Designers and marketers
Platform: Web
Why it stands out: User-friendly and great for product or concept design
3. DALL·E 3
Developed by OpenAI, DALL·E 3 offers seamless text-to-image generation. It is deeply integrated with ChatGPT, allowing users to describe ideas naturally and instantly get polished results.
Best for: Everyday users and creative professionals
Why it stands out: Best for storytelling visuals and social media images
4. Firefly by Adobe
Adobe Firefly blends AI with professional design tools like Photoshop and Illustrator. It’s built for commercial use, making it safe for brands and agencies.
Best for: Commercial designers and agencies
Why it stands out: Built-in copyright-safe image generation
5. Bing Image Creator
Powered by DALL·E, Bing Image Creator is one of the most accessible free AI art tools. It lets users make quick designs directly from a browser.
Best for: Beginners and casual creators
Why it stands out: 100% free and very simple to use
6. Fotor AI Art Generator
Fotor allows users to create AI-generated art in many styles — from cartoon to realistic. It’s also known for its easy editing tools.
Best for: Beginners
Why it stands out: Fast generation and built-in photo editing
7. NightCafe
NightCafe has a massive online community and supports multiple models like Stable Diffusion and CLIP-Guided Diffusion. It allows style mixing and customization.
Best for: Experimental artists
Why it stands out: Community-driven creativity
8. DeepAI Art Generator
DeepAI provides open-source AI art creation. You can customize the level of detail, art type, and color palette easily.
Best for: Developers and AI enthusiasts
Why it stands out: Open-source flexibility
9. Playground AI
Playground AI offers one of the most flexible editors for AI art. You can mix prompts, layer images, and even upscale outputs.
Best for: Social media content creators
Why it stands out: Free tier and powerful image control
10. Runway ML
Runway is a creative AI tool used for both art and video. It’s widely used in filmmaking and ad production for AI-generated visuals.
Best for: Creative professionals
Why it stands out: Multi-purpose visual generation

Top Use Cases of AI Art in 2026
-
Graphic Design: Logos, posters, and banners
-
Fashion & Product Design: Prototypes and visual concepts
-
Interior Design: Room mockups and 3D visualization
-
Marketing: Social media visuals, ad banners, and brand assets
-
NFT Art: Unique digital collections
-
Education: Creative classroom visuals
